WebFeb 8, 2024 · The voltage drop formula can be adjusted as follows, to calculate the required impedance. Voltage drop = 2 x Z x I x L / 1000 Z = (1000 x Voltage Drop) / (2 x I x L) Substituting the values above into the formula, the following result is obtained: Allowable voltage drop = 120V x 3% = 3.6V Z = (1000 x 3.6V) / (2 x 25A x 100ft) = 0.72 ohm / kft

In the calculation the future development of the network was included, according to previous studies the, load flow forecast for the year 2015 as well as the year 2024 the project reveals a progressive congestion in the medium voltage network, massive … grey wave granite slabWebMay 16, 2024 · Voltage Drop Calculation of a DC Power Line In this article, let's take the illustration of 100 ft power line. Therefore, for just two lines, 2 × 100 ft. Let's consider electrical resistance be 1.02Ω/1000 ft and current be 10 A. Electrical resistance = 1.02 / 1000 x 2 x 100 ∴ Voltage Drop Vd = R x I = 0.204 Ω x 10 A = 2.04 V field specification sas integer
